Illiana Financial is a credit union based in Calumet City, Illinois, established in 1936, with $263 million in total assets serving 20,906 members. By Trust Grade it ranks 114th of 188 credit unions we track in Illinois. Its net worth ratio of 17.3% is stronger than 94% of similarly sized credit unions, versus a Illinois median of 13.7%. It was profitable over the most recent period, with a 0.15% return on assets. No consumer complaints against Illiana Financial appear in the CFPB database over our analysis window — common for an institution of this size and a point in its favor.

Are deposits at Illiana Financial insured?

Yes. Illiana Financial is an NCUA-insured credit union. Deposits are federally insured up to $250,000per depositor, per ownership category — regardless of this institution's Trust Grade. The grade reflects financial strength and complaint history for comparison, not the safety of insured deposits.
